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Pollokshaws West to Lytham start from £74.00 one way, or £105.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Pollokshaws West to Lytham are available for £76.40 one way, or £152.80 return

Facilities and Amenities

Pollokshaws West might be a smaller station, but it ensures that the essentials are covered. While there isn't a staffed ticket office, the station is equipped with ticket machines, making it easy to purchase and collect tickets for your journey. For commuters with accessibility needs, the machines are adapted accordingly with features such as induction loops installed for sound enhancement.

There's no step-free access to platforms, as both require the use of stairs, categorizing Pollokshaws West as a Category C station, which could be a consideration for those with mobility concerns. Despite the lack of extensive support services, customer assistance is available through strategically placed help points, ensuring passengers can get the support they need. However, do plan ahead as there's no dedicated staff to assist at this station.

Transport Links and Accessibility

Commuters will find it easy to switch between train and bus services as the station connects conveniently with local bus routes. There are dedicated rail replacement bus services for a seamless transition during times when the rail service might face interruptions. For an exact pickup location, apps like What3Words can guide you, ensuring no hassle in finding the bus stop near Pollokshaws West.

Although there is no direct taxi service at the station, you can access information about local taxis through TrainTaxi. Due to the lack of car parking facilities, travelers are encouraged to use buses or other modes of public transport when commuting to and from the station.

Station Facilities: Ensuring a Smooth Journey

Lytham Train Station features a quaint setup, with essential facilities designed to cater to a variety of travelers. Although the station does not house a traditional ticket office, you will find accessible ticket machines to ensure a smooth purchase and collection process. Moreover, it supports contactless smartcard technology, although it lacks validators. For those with accessibility needs, the station offers step-free access throughout, making it welcoming for passengers using mobility aids. While the station doesn’t have services like restrooms, waiting rooms, or refreshments, it does have an induction loop and train access ramps, maintaining a focus on accessibility.

Support and Security: Traveling with Comfort and Peace of Mind

While staff support might not be available on-site, Lytham Station ensures traveler assistance through various channels. There are no customer help points; however, assistance is accessible via helpline at 08002006060 for any urgent inquiries. Boarding ramps are on all trains, and you can arrange for Passenger Assist services up to two hours before your journey. Promoting security, the station is equipped with CCTV to give passengers peace of mind.

Getting Here and Beyond: Transportation Links

Connections from Lytham Station are effortlessly organized for an onward journey. If rail replacement is necessary, buses are conveniently located by the Station Approach, near the Lytham Bowling Club. Taxi services can be arranged through platforms like Cab4You. For those preferring buses, you can contact the local service at 0870 608 2608. Although cycling rental services are not offered at the station, there are facilities to lock your bikes securely if you choose to ride around the beautiful locales in Lytham.
